Groundwater recharge or deep drainage or deep percolation is a major hydrologic method in which water get absorbed through the surface to undergeound. This is a process that recharges an aquifer.
This process is possible only if there is available ground surface, but when urbanization occurs ground surface is reduced as the place become covered by buildings.
Water needs to percolate through the surface to groundwater so in the absence of this surface ground then water can't percolate through to groundwater.

Scaffolding is the teaching method in which teacher ,parent or any advanced person can guide student to learn activities and tasks. Teaching and guidance of teacher helps a child to grasp more knowledge and usage independently.
